Respondents Petition under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, praying for the issue of a Writ of Mandamus, directing the respondents to transfer the petitioner from Elementary Education Department to Directorate of School Education Department as per G.O.Ms.No.209, School Education Department dated 08.05.1997 in the existing vacancy in Villupuram and Namakkal Districts by considering the petitioner's representation dated 17.02.2016. ORDER

After some arguments, the learned counsel for the petitioner sought to withdraw the writ petition and he has also made an endorsement to that effect. Recording his statement and the endorsement, the writ petition is dismissed as withdrawn. No costs.
